Skirt Length Savvy: The Key to a Polished and Professional Image at Work
Navigating the world of professional attire can be tricky, especially when it comes to skirts. Finding the right length that balances professionalism with personal style is crucial for making a strong and confident impression at work. This guide will help you master the art of skirt length and achieve a polished and professional image.
Understanding Workplace Dress Codes
Before diving into skirt lengths, it's vital to understand your workplace's dress code. Some offices have strict formal guidelines, while others offer more flexibility. Always refer to your company's policy or observe the prevailing style among senior colleagues. This will give you a clear indication of the acceptable range for skirt lengths. If unsure, it's always better to err on the side of caution.
Deciphering the unspoken rules:
- Conservative environments: Expect more modest skirt lengths, typically knee-length or slightly below.
- Creative industries: May allow for more flexibility, potentially including midi or even slightly above-the-knee lengths, depending on the specific company culture.
- Client-facing roles: Often require a more polished and conservative approach, generally favoring knee-length or longer skirts.
Finding the Perfect Skirt Length for You
Once you understand your workplace's dress code, you can start to consider the different skirt lengths and how they can work for your body type and personal style.
Knee-length Skirts: The Classic Choice
The knee-length skirt remains a timeless and versatile option for the workplace. Its professional and sophisticated appearance makes it suitable for almost any office setting. They offer a balance between comfort and style, and can be easily paired with various tops and blouses.
Midi Skirts: Modern and Chic
Midi skirts, falling just below the knee, offer a modern and elegant alternative. They can be dressed up or down, making them ideal for various work situations. Consider fabrics like wool or crepe for a more polished look.
Above-the-Knee Skirts: Proceed with Caution
Skirts that fall above the knee should be approached with caution. Unless your workplace has a very relaxed dress code, it's best to avoid excessively short skirts. If you choose to wear a shorter skirt, ensure it's not too tight or revealing, and pair it with a more conservative top.
Fabric and Fit Matter
The fabric and fit of your skirt play a significant role in its overall professionalism. Avoid overly tight or clingy fabrics. Opt for structured fabrics that hold their shape, such as wool, crepe, or even a well-tailored cotton blend. A well-fitting skirt that skims your body without being too tight will always look more polished and professional.
Accessorizing for a Polished Look
The right accessories can elevate your skirt-based outfit and contribute to a more professional image. A tailored blazer or cardigan can add sophistication and structure. Simple jewelry and closed-toe shoes will complete the look.
Maintaining Professionalism: Beyond Skirt Length
Remember that skirt length is just one aspect of professional attire. Pay attention to the overall presentation:
- Neat and wrinkle-free clothing: Always ensure your skirt is clean, pressed, and free of wrinkles.
- Appropriate footwear: Avoid overly casual shoes like sneakers or sandals. Opt for closed-toe pumps or flats.
- Good grooming: Maintain a well-groomed appearance, including hair and makeup, to enhance your overall professional image.
By carefully considering your workplace's dress code, choosing the appropriate skirt length and fabric, and paying attention to the overall presentation, you can ensure your attire contributes to a polished and professional image. Remember, confidence plays a key role; wear what makes you feel comfortable and confident while adhering to your workplace guidelines.
